Arrest and Booking Process

Individuals arrested in Gloucester County, Virginia, are taken to the local jail for processing. The booking procedure is standardized and involves several key steps:

  • Fingerprinting: The fingerprints of the arrested individual are collected and entered into the system.
  • Mugshots: A photo is taken for documentation, referred to as a mugshot, which becomes part of the public records.
  • Personal Information Recording: The jail gathers essential details such as the inmate’s name, birth date, and other pertinent information to manage their case.
  • Health Screening: Basic health assessments may be conducted to identify any medical needs of the individual.

Bail and Court Appearance

Bail is a monetary amount set by a judge, allowing an individual to be released from custody while waiting for their court date. Factors influencing the bail amount include the nature of the alleged crime and the perceived flight risk of the individual.

The inmate will be assigned a court date, which outlines when they must appear before a judge to address the charges. If bail is not paid, the individual remains incarcerated until their court appearance.

Mugshot Requests and Public Records

Mugshots captured during the booking process are generally public records. For those seeking to obtain a mugshot, a formal request can be submitted to the Gloucester County Sheriff’s Office. Privacy concerns may arise, especially for individuals wishing to limit access to their mugshot post-release. Some jurisdictions provide avenues for expunging mugshots from public databases, though the process varies by location.

How to Submit a FOIA Request

To request a mugshot, individuals must submit a formal Freedom of Information Act (FOIA) request to the jail or sheriff’s department, specifying the records desired. Keep in mind that there may be associated fees for processing these requests.

Addressing Privacy Concerns

Concerns about the long-term availability of mugshots can arise, particularly if charges are dropped or the individual is acquitted. In some states, there are procedures available for requesting the removal of mugshots from public access; however, these processes can be intricate and may necessitate a court order depending on local regulations.

Mail Services

Inmates at the Gloucester facility have the ability to send and receive letters, although all correspondence undergoes screening by staff to prevent the introduction of contraband. The guidelines for mail include:

  • Letters must be written on plain paper and placed in standard envelopes.
  • Items such as Polaroid photographs, stickers, or any materials that could hide contraband are prohibited.
  • Magazines, books, and newspapers are only accepted if sent directly from approved vendors, like Amazon.

Mail serves as an important connection to the outside world, allowing inmates to feel less isolated while serving their time.
